Hey guys,
I'm lookin for a set of tires for my 80' TA with 15x8 snowflake rims. Right now I have BFG radial T/A's and wasn't very impressed with them. A buddy of mine just got a set of Firestone Firehawk SS20's, which has the highest rating at tirerack.com, for his 86' Monte SS and he really likes them. I am thinkin either getting a set of the SS20's or Comp T/A's. Tell me what you think, I'm open for other suggestions on brands and models. Thanks Again |

I've had the SS20's on two differant vehicles now and have been pleased with them. Good traction in the rain and appear to wearing great.
Will most likely be putting a set on my Formula when the one's I have now wear out (They are the Firehawks before the SS10's or SS20's came out ).

cant say much for the ss20, but i can for the comp t/a's and bfg's. over stock the bfg's are great. handel great look good w/ the raised white letters. the comp t/a's are just awsome. forget about driving in the snow. in the rain the are on par with the bfg's. low speeds they ride a bit rough but highway speed they are very smooth. they will handle the suspension of second gen t/a's
